The Importance of Surety Contract Bonds



You require to recognize the significance of Surety agreement bonds as a specialist.

Surety contract bonds play an essential role in the building sector. These bonds offer monetary security and assurance to project proprietors that you, as a specialist, will fulfill your contractual obligations.

By acquiring a Surety bond, you're basically ensuring that you'll finish the job according to the terms defined in the contract. This offers assurance to task proprietors, as they know they'll be compensated if you fail to meet your responsibilities.

In addition, Surety bonds additionally demonstrate your trustworthiness and credibility as a contractor. They function as a type of recognition that you have the essential credentials, experience, and economic security to take on the job effectively.

Tips to Get Surety Agreement Bonds



To get Surety agreement bonds, service providers must comply with a series of steps to guarantee their qualification and secure the needed bonding.

The first step is to assess your economic standing. Surety bond companies will certainly evaluate your economic security, credit history, and previous job experience to identify if you satisfy their underwriting demands.

The second step is to pick a trusted Surety bond service provider. Research different suppliers, compare their rates, and consider their competence in the building market.



As soon as you have selected a supplier, you'll need to complete an application form and submit it with the needed supporting papers. These documents might include financial statements, job experience records, and references.

After assessing your application, the Surety bond supplier will certainly identify your bond quantity and issue the bond if you're accepted.

It is essential to begin this procedure early to guarantee you have the needed bonding in position before starting any kind of building and construction tasks.
